sql关键词create附近语法有错误
时间: 2024-05-29 17:09:34 浏览: 12
我不确定你在指什么具体的错误,但是在使用CREATE语句时,需要注意以下几点:
1. CREATE语句用于创建数据库表、视图、索引等对象,语法通常是:CREATE object_type object_name (column1 datatype1, column2 datatype2, ...);
2. object_type可以是TABLE(表)、VIEW(视图)、INDEX(索引)等;
3. object_name是你要创建的对象的名称,可以自行命名;
4. column1, column2, ...是你要在表中创建的列名和对应的数据类型;
5. 在创建表时,需要注意数据类型、长度、约束等问题,以确保数据的完整性和正确性。
如果你遇到了具体的错误,可以提供更详细的信息,我会尽力帮助你解决问题。
相关问题
“男”附近有语法错误。
非常抱歉我的回答中出现了错误,我想表达的是 gender 字段为枚举类型,只能取 '男' 或 '女' 两个值,但是在 SQL 语句中需要将 '男' 和 '女' 用单引号括起来。正确的 SQL 语句应该是:
```
CREATE TABLE employees (
id INT PRIMARY KEY,
name VARCHAR(50) NOT NULL,
gender ENUM('男', '女') NOT NULL,
position VARCHAR(50) NOT NULL,
salary DECIMAL(10,2) NOT NULL,
hire_date DATE NOT NULL
);
```
请您再次检查,非常抱歉给您带来了困扰。
为什么CREATE ROLE 'manager';在SQLSERVER中显示有语法错误
在 SQL Server 中,创建角色的语法应该是:
```
CREATE ROLE [role_name]
```
其中,`role_name` 是你想要创建的角色的名称。请注意,方括号是必须的。
因此,正确的语法应该是:
```
CREATE ROLE 'manager';
```
应该改为:
```
CREATE ROLE [manager];
```
这样就不会有语法错误了。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)